The second installment of "Super Robot Wars COMPACT" is the largest scale, consisting of all three parts, "Ground turbulence", "Space tremor", and "Galaxy decisive battle". The WS built-in memory is used for the transition from Part 1 to Part 2, and the "flag conversion system" is adopted in which the actions in Part 1 are taken over at the same time and the story in Part 2 changes. There is. In addition, Combatler V and Zambot 3 that did not appear in the previous work appeared, and Hiei and Dangaio also participated. Full of other cut-in systems. In addition, an original unit for the main character will also appear.
